Amer. Nat'l. Biog., v. 10 (Hilliard, Henry Washington (4 Aug. 1808-17 Dec. 1892), congressman and diplomat, was born in Fayetteville, NC and raised in Columbia, SC; 1831 chosen as prof. of English at newly opened Univ. of Ala.; in 1845 won a seat in Congress from Alabama's 2nd District and served 3 terms)
